Why Live in Tahoe Park

Tahoe Park in central Sacramento is a residential neighborhood known for its convenient location near Highway 50 and major employers like Sacramento State University and the UC Davis Medical Center. The area features mid-1900s bungalows and California ranch homes, typically ranging from 1,000 to 1,300 square feet with two to three bedrooms. Home prices have risen to match the Sacramento median, reflecting the neighborhood's growing popularity. Tahoe Park itself spans 19 acres, offering green spaces, walking trails, and a summer pool, along with organized sports leagues and clean facilities. The active neighborhood association hosts monthly events, including food trucks and local vendors, and maintains a community garden. Dining options include the Michelin Plate-awarded Bacon & Butter and the long-standing Village Drive-In. Café Colonial provides a local bar scene with live indie and alternative music. While slightly less walkable than nearby Oak Park or Midtown, residents can access downtown Sacramento via the Gold Line light rail in about 20 minutes. The neighborhood is safer than the national average, contributing to its appeal. The ongoing development of Aggie Square, an innovation center by UC Davis, is expected to bring thousands of new jobs, further enhancing the area's attractiveness.
